Hailee Steinfeld says Manchester terror attack has made her more ‘aware’

Hailee performed at Wembley Stadium over the weekend alongside the likes of Niall Horan, Little Mix and Bruno Mars, but opened up about the recent incident in Manchester which killed 22 people at an Ariana Grande concert.

Speaking to Metro.co.uk backstage at the Capital Summertime Ball about the attack, Hailee said: ‘It has and it hasn’t [affected her], I mean obviously myself and the world is way more aware.

‘But it in no way stops me from doing what I love, I look at how 80,000 people are here today, and they’re all here for one reason, and that’s to be together, to be happy and to let go for a while.’

She continued: ‘To me that’s one of the most special things anybody could ever experience, so I’m incredibly honored to be playing tonight, and other stadiums in the world in front of all these beautiful faces.’
